The first installment in the Project Session IPA series features Calypso hops, known for pear and apple attributes that are often uncommon in hops. This is partnered with a light addition of lime zest which brightens the existing hop character and creates an exciting complexity in the overall aromatics. The light and clean body allows for the hops and zest to own the show, making this a complex and easy drinking experience.
